Comment lier des données avec vue : 1. Utilisez des doubles accolades "{{}}" pour donner des données à la page ; 2. Utilisez les instructions vue. L'instruction v-bind peut réaliser une liaison de données unidirectionnelle, et le v-. l'instruction de modèle peut réaliser une liaison de données bidirectionnelle ; 3. Utilisez " : ", ajoutez simplement " " avant l'attribut d'étiquette pour la liaison ; données }".
L'environnement d'exploitation de ce tutoriel : système windows7, version vue3, ordinateur DELL G3.
Plusieurs façons de lier des données avec Vue
1. Utilisez des doubles accolades '{{}}' pour donner des données à la page
<template> <div> <h3>{{ msg }}</h3> </div></template><script>export default { data(){ return{ msg:'月落乌啼霜满天', }}}</script>
<template> <div> <input> </div></template><script>export default { data(){ return{ msg:'月落乌啼霜满天' }}}</script>
Ici, nous utilisons v-model pour lier la valeur de la zone de saisie à msg, ou v-text v-html v-bind, etc.
1. liaison définie (v-bind) : les données ne peuvent circuler que des données vers la page (transfert unidirectionnel)
2. Liaison de données bidirectionnelle (v-model) : les données peuvent non seulement circuler des données vers la page, mais également de la page aux données
(1) La liaison de données bidirectionnelle est généralement appliquée aux éléments de formulaire (tels que la case à cocher de sélection d'entrée, etc.)
(2) v-model:value peut être abrégé en v-model car v -model collecte la valeur par défaut
3. Ajoutez ':' devant l'attribut label pour lier
<template> <div> <cellgroup> <cell></cell> </cellgroup> </div></template><script>export default { data(){ return{ msg:'月落乌啼霜满天', }}}</script>
Liez la valeur de msg au titre de la cellule via:title Si vous. oubliez d'ajouter ':' devant l'attribut title, la page L'affichage deviendra comme ceci :
La valeur donnée à title n'est pas la variable msg dans data() mais la chaîne "msg"
4. Utilisez `${ pour épisser les chaînes avant les données }`
<template><!-- 有时我们需要给要绑定的值拼接字符串,比如需要控制样式,拼接字符串时,那我们就需要这样写`${}`, --> <div> <cellgroup> <cell></cell> <!-- 将‘江枫渔火对愁眠’单元格 的背景色绑定到 color:'aqua' --> <cell></cell> <!-- 将‘江枫渔火对愁眠’拼接在msg:'月落乌啼霜满天'后--> <cell></cell> </cellgroup> </div></template><script>export default { data(){ return{ msg:'月落乌啼霜满天', color:'aqua' }}}</script>
【Recommandations associées : tutoriel vidéo vuejs, développement web front-end】
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!